Output 03f823feddddab68c136860357ce3bc58f596cc28aca7622524fab95774a05b9:0

value
3952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c91e83e117410837e7244cfc8c769b3eef5ca50 OP_EQUALVERIFY OP_CHECKSIG
address
1CMfabcUitF52CgZQDFwpuq7dWyubJN3hH
transaction
03f823feddddab68c136860357ce3bc58f596cc28aca7622524fab95774a05b9
confirmations
235088
spent
true